In 2020-2021, 10,054 people earned their degree in philosophy, making the major the 83rd most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, philosophy gra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$30,510 and had an average of $21,514 in loans still to pay off.

Across Minnesota, there were 181 philosophy graduates with average earnings and debt of $29,200 and $20,064 respectively.

For this year’s “Schools Highly Focused on Philosophy Major in Minnesota” ranking, we looked at 23 colleges that offer a degree in philosophy. This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in philosophy.
